Mechanic St & Prospect St
Located at the intersection of Mechanic St & Prospect St in Westbrook, ME, this company offers a range of automotive services to the local community.
With a team of experienced mechanics, they provide reliable and efficient solutions for vehicle maintenance and repair needs. Generated from their business information